
Switch Meshing
Operating Notes for Switch Meshing
Requirements and Restrictions
■
Supported Mesh Domain Size:
•
In
a
partially interconnected
mesh domain, where there
is not
a
direct connection from every meshed switch to every other meshed
switch, the recommended maximum is 12 switches. Figure 7-21 shows
a meshed backbone with the maximum supported switch count in a
partially interconnected mesh domain.
•
In
a
fully interconnected
mesh domain, where there
is
a direct
connection from every meshed switch to every other meshed switch,
the recommended maximum is five switches. Figure 7-22 shows a
fully interconnected mesh.
